Andrew Sherman has been the main editor/VFX compositor/post-production supervisor for the Epic Rap Battles of History crew since Master Chief vs Leonidas. He has also been responsible for making the backgrounds/locations for the battles since Bruce Lee vs Clint Eastwood. However, he was not needed during the production of Zeus vs Thor as it was an animated Lego battle which was solely edited by Forrest Whaley and his team.
He was first interviewed in the Behind the Scenes video of Michael Jordan vs Muhammad Ali, where he explained the effects process as well as the inside joke about the identical skies in the backgrounds of Martin Luther King, Jr. and Muhammad Ali, in which both rappers were portrayed by the same actor: Jordan Peele. Trivia
- Sherman joined the ERB crew after he responded to a tweet looking for editors by Dave McCary.
- He stated that his favorite battle is either Steven Spielberg vs Alfred Hitchcock or Jim Henson vs Stan Lee.
- He also stated that he did not like how Alexander the Great vs Ivan the Terrible came out and that "he can't watch it".
- In his cameo appearance in Nice Peter vs EpicLLOYD 2, he grossly enlarges Nice Peter's hand and EpicLLOYD's head as payback for the line, "If you weren't so cheap we could hire some editors that do good work," before being directly referenced in the next line, "Who do you think just- oh, that's real funny, Andrew."
